TEN Renews Hughesy, We Have A Problem And Show Me The Movie!.

Excellent news with Ten confirming it has commissioned new seasons of the hit comedy series Hughesy, We Have A Problem and Show Me The Movie!.

Hosted by Dave “Hughesy” Hughes and produced for Network Ten by Screentime, Hughesy, We Have A Problem has been embraced by viewers since it went to air in late January and has increased TEN’s audience in its timeslot by 45% in people 25 to 54 and 41% in under 55s.

Each week, Hughesy and a stellar line-up of entertainers such as Peter Helliar Julia Morris, Kate Langbroek, Dave Thornton, Ross Noble, Fiona O’Loughlin, Merrick Watts, Luke McGregor and Judith Lucy have solved the problems of everyday Australians – and invariably Hughesy’s many personal problems.

The launch of Show Me The Movie! in March marked the return of triple TV Week Gold Logie award-winning presenter Rove McManus to Ten

Each week, Rove, his team captains and a cast of different actors, comedians and visiting international stars did battle in a series of funny, irreverent and always entertaining rounds about the good, the bad and the ugly of the big screen.

A co-production between Ronde Media and Blink TV, Show Me The Movie! was created by Ben Davies and Spicks and Specks creator Paul Clarke.

Network Ten Chief Content Officer, Beverley McGarvey, said: “Last year we made a commitment to significantly increase the amount of original comedy on TEN.

Hughesy, We Have A Problem and Show Me The Movie! were important parts of that strategy and both have attracted new viewers in their timeslots. I’m very pleased that both have been renewed and will be returning to TEN.

“The comedy doesn’t stop there. We will keep Australia laughing this year with more shows including the brand new season of Have You Been Paying Attention?, Russell Coight’s All Aussie Adventures, more Gogglebox, Street Smart, How To Stay Married and other new programs we will announce soon,” she said.

The number of episodes in, and launch dates of, the new seasons of Hughesy, We Have A Problem and Show Me The Movie! will be announced later this year.
